一、持续集成、持续交付、DevOps概念,关系等

持续集成(Continuous integration/CI)

持续交付(Continuous delivery/CD)

持续部署()

持续 (Continuous):不断的获取反馈,响应反馈。
集成 (Integration):编译、测试、打包;
部署 (Deployment):应用组件或基本设施的代码或配置变更在产品环境生效称为“部署”;
发布 (Release):具有业务影响的功能变化对最终用户可见称为“发布”。
交付 (Delivery):可以理解为从 Deployment 到 Release之间的阶段,更多的强调的是一种能力。开发有能力频繁的部署,业务有能力随时发布。

DevOps简介
DevOps 是一个完整的面向IT运维的工作流,以 IT 自动化以及持续集成(CI)、持续部署(CD)为基础,来优化程式开发、测试、系统运维等所有环节。

有待整理

转载于:https://www.cnblogs.com/LiveYourLife/p/10478414.html

【Java架构:持续交付】一篇文章搞掂:持续交付理论相关推荐

  1. pigx框架费用_【开源项目】一篇文章搞掂:Pig微服务框架

    1.项目开发环境和运行步骤 1.1.项目开发环境 Idea:2018.1.6 Maven:3.5.3 JDK:1.8.0_172 MySQL:5.7.19(之前安装8.0.11会运行失败) Redis ...

  2. java 持续交付_【Java架构:持续交付】一篇文章搞掂:Jenkins

    1.1.使用yum安装JDK a.检查系统是否有安装open-jdk rpm -qa |grep java rpm -qa |grep jdk rpm -qa |grep gcj 如果没有输入信息表示 ...

  3. 【Java架构:基础技术】一篇文章搞掂:MySQL

    数据库优化手段: 1.查看数据库性能参数 2.分析查询语句 3.添加索引 4.使用连接代替子查询 5.优化数据库结构 字段很多的表分解成多个表 经常联合查询的表,建立中间表 冗余字段 优化插入记录的速 ...

  4. 【系统架构理论】一篇文章搞掂:微服务架构

    本文篇幅较长,建议合理利用右上角目录进行查看(如果没有目录请刷新). 本文基于<Spring 微服务实战>一书进行总结和扩展,大家也可以自行研读此书. 一.Spring.云计算.微服务简介 ...

  5. 【系统架构理论】一篇文章搞掂:领域驱动设计

    一.什么是领域驱动设计 1.1.面向业务的设计 当我们需要构建一个业务复杂的系统,我们不仅要从技术角度去构建一个稳健的系统,还要从业务角度出发,保证系统能满足业务需求. 架构设计的考虑点:不仅面向技术 ...

  6. java mvc mvp mvvm_一篇文章了解架构模式:MVC/MVP/MVVM

    架构模式的文章很多,好理解的没有几个.大部分文章出现的主要问题有: 没有设定好作用域:前端MVC是改造过的MVC,和后台MVC有明显的区别,不能一概而论 没有实际的例子:实际的例子对应日常的工作,没有 ...

  7. springaop事务逻辑原理_架构师:一篇文章掌握——Spring 事务管理

    对大多数Java开发者来说,Spring事务管理是Spring应用中最常用的功能,使用也比较简单.本文主要逐步介绍Spring事务管理的相关知识点及原理,作为Spring事务管理的学习总结. 一.关键 ...

  8. 【进阶技术】一篇文章搞掂:Spring Cloud Stream

    本文总结自官方文档http://cloud.spring.io/spring-cloud-static/spring-cloud-stream/2.1.0.RC3/single/spring-clou ...

  9. Java开发面试题及答案,开发8年的老Java才知道,一篇文章帮你解答

    一.Spring Cloud微服务概念定义 提起微服务,不得不提 Spring Cloud 全家桶系列,Spring Cloud 是一个服务治理平台,是若干个框架的集合,提供了全套的分布式系统解决方案 ...

最新文章

  1. 搭建hypervisor类型为VMWare的cloudstack环境
  2. cocos2d-x3.2创建项目
  3. Java读写二维数组到文件
  4. linux打包/解压-tar
  5. Problem C: 默认参数:求圆面积
  6. 2D 转换之 scale
  7. 用Asp.Net c#写的采集小例子
  8. 构建大数据平台的必要性
  9. NHibernate 基础
  10. mysql允许远程访问的用户
  11. 体系建模系统软件:体系结构建模工具攻略
  12. C# PDF 静默打印
  13. 二、Vue实例对象及其属性
  14. 2014校园招聘_华为2014校园招聘
  15. UE4 layered blend per bone 节点详解
  16. 【结构体】结构变量的定义与初始化
  17. GlusterFS概述
  18. 30天自制操作系统 (一个操作系统的实现)
  19. 离职总结(2022-9-5)
  20. [附源码]计算机毕业设计JAVA社区健康服务平台管理系统lunwen

热门文章

  1. C++学习之路(六):实现一个String类
  2. 废弃电器电子产品回收:需要的不仅是补贴 !
  3. 《深入理解ES6》笔记——Set集合与Map集合(7)
  4. JavaScript强化教程——javascript性能优化
  5. 查看windows系统当前使用的字符集
  6. jfinal框架增加微信jsapi支持
  7. 从C++中的const到MMU(存储器管理单元)(MMU部分为网页整理)
  8. Linux笔记——linux下的语音合成系统
  9. 2010版CCNP教材一览【图文】
  10. 红帆科技将参展2009第十三届中国国际软件博览会